Not sure if any of this will help, but I've been using HGH and Testosterone Cypionate for about 2 months now. The doctor i have been working with is pretty progressive, and is willing to listen as well as experiment providing it doesnt involve some known issue with a drug. He has me taking 1.5iu HGH daily, 7 days a week. Im only now starting to feel the benefit. Ive had friends my age (im 52) tell me it takes up to 6 months to really get to feeling something. The T shots i give myself are every 5 days. I dose 80mgs. I am also taking 12.50mg Clomid every 2 days and .25mg Arimidex every 4 days and everything seems to be fine....so far. He suggested i take HCG as well, but in small amounts like 500IU weekly broken down into 2 shots.

I started TRT because my level bottomed out at 190 and it was seriously wreaking havoc on my life. Now, between the T and HGH i am starting to really feel good again. Well, one of the things i've noticed is that the 'crows feet' that was developing around both my eyes is visibly reduced on one side by about 50% and 25% on the other side. Most of the wrinkles on my hands, and fingers is disappearing as well. Skin is definately thicker and more elastic as far as returning to its original position after say.... stretching it. My blood pressure has come down and stabilized, and my lungs seem to be handling things far easier than before. I smoked on and off for 20 years and quit 5 years ago for good. My lung capacity was not great after that during any type of cardio or aerobic exercise. Now...i can at least handle basic exercises without gasping for air or having severe lung pain and burning.
